ZTE launched the Blade Qlux 4G last month for Rs. 4,999. We brought you the unboxing of the smartphone recently, here we have its benchmarks. It is powered by a Quad-Core MediaTek MT6732M processor with four ARM Cortex A53 CPUs clocked at 1.29GHz per core and has ARM Mali-T760 GPU. The CPU-Z doesn’t detect the SoC properly and says it’s MT6752. It has 1GB of RAM and runs on Android 4.4 (KitKat). Check out the synthetic benchmark scores. Airtel launches 4G LTE services in Rohtak, Haryana

Airtel 4G

Airtel has launched their 4G LTE services in Rohtak in Haryana, followed by the launch in Hisar, Karnal, Yamunanagar and Ambala last month. Airtel acquired 100% stake in Qualcomm AP’s India BWA licenses in Delhi, Mumbai, Haryana and Kerala circles last year. Microsoft & Kyocera enter patent cross licensing deal

Microsoft-Kyocera-Patent

Microsoft’s patent licensing business has been known to be one of the more profitable ventures for the company. Indeed, the acquisition of Finnish giant Nokia was to a large degree for its large patent portfolio which would open more revenue streams for Redmond.
